6. Prep the back side of the light pod with butyl tape as shown
(Fig. 6 and 7).
7. Plug the connector on the light pod to the one fi shed out of
the inside of the wall (Fig. 8).
8. The connector and wiring should be tucked straight up inside
the wall, away from the mounting screws for the light pod.
9. Place the light pod over the sticker with LEDs facing upward
as shown (Fig. 9). Secure the pod to the front wall using two
#8 x 1" screws (Fig. 9).
10. Trim all the excess butyl tape from around the light pod
(Fig. 10).

11. The controller should be mounted as high up on the front
frame rail as possible, and within 6 inches of the centerline
(Fig. 11 and 12).
Note: In some cases the spare tire is mounted inside the
A-frame leaving insuffi cient space for the controller on the
front of the frame rail. A bracket has been provided behind
the front frame rail on which to mount the controller.
Note: The controller should also be mounted in as level a
position as possible.
12. Secure the controller with the four 1/4" hex head lag
screws and the 3/8" socket bit (Fig. 12). DO NOT over-tighten
the screws as this may cause the controller housing to crack.
Unplug the large harness from the controller.
